人紧密连接蛋白claudin-6真核表达载体的构建
Gene cloning and eukaryotic expression vector construction of human tight junction protein claudin-6
【摘要】 目的构建人紧密连接蛋白claudin-6的cDNA真核表达载体。方法应用RT-PCR、T-A克隆、限制性内切酶切及亚克隆等技术将claudin-6基因全长克隆入真核表达载体pcDNA3.1(+)质粒中。结果酶切鉴定、PCR扩增以及序列分析表明已经将claudin-6基因全长序列克隆入真核表达载体pcDNA3.1(+)质粒中。结论获得了人claudin-6基因的全长cDNA片段,构建了claudin-6原核克隆载体和真核表达载体。实验中发现,中国人claudin-6基因的461位点碱基为A,而GeneBank中西班牙人claudin-6基因的461位点碱基为G,说明claudin-6基因461位点可能存在多态性。
【Abstract】 Objective To construct human tight junction protein claudin-6 eukaryotic expression vector.Methods The cDNA fragment encoding human claudin-6 was obtained from mRNA of normal human breast tissue by using reversal transcript-polymerase chain reaction(RT-PCR).Then it was cloned into the pMD 18-T vector.After nucleotide sequencing,the cDNA was then inserted into the eukaryotic expression vector pcDNA3.1(+).Results The whole claudin-6 cDNA was cloned to eukaryotic expression vector pcDNA3.1(+) determined by enzyme digest,PCR and sequence analysis.Conclusion We get the human claudin-6 whole cDNA fragment,construct claudin-6 pronucleus cloning vector and eukaryotic expression vector. Besides we find that Chinese claudin-6 gene 461 locus base is A,but GeneBank Spanish claudin-6 gene this locus base is G,suggesting there is polymorphism on the 461 locus of claudin-6 gene.
